Development for the multi-role military helicopter NH90 for NATO began in the Nineties. It is manufactured and marketed by NH Industries, a joint venture of the companies AgustaWestland, Stork Fokker and Eurocopter.
The NH90 is offered in two variants: TTH (Tactical Transport Helicopter) and NFH (Nato Frigate Helicopter). The Defense & Civil Systems division delivers nose radomes for all TTH models. The radom protects the underlying weather radar from all exterior influences during flight operation, with the GRP sandwich building element having minimal effect on the performance of the radar unit.
